Relocation assistance available. **Qualifications:** * Bachelor's or higher level degree in Engineering required. * Bachelor's or higher level degree in Chemical or Mechanical Engineering preferred. * At least ten years of project management, plant engineering or process engineering experience required. * Experience in ethanol production, chemical processing, or oil refining preferred. * Supervisory experience preferred. * Able and willing to work on-site and in-person, required. *Valero's pre-employment process includes successful completion of a background check and pre-employment drug screen.* *About Valero Renewables - Bluffton* Valero's Bluffton ethanol plant is located in Bluffton, Indiana, about 30 miles south of Fort Wayne. The bio-refinery sits on 422 acres and started ethanol production in September 2008. The facility uses a dry-grind production method and state-of-the-art technology to maintain industry-leading standards in production, safety, product quality and environmental stewardship. The Bluffton plant annually processes nearly 38 million bushels of corn into 120 million gallons of denatured ethanol and 400,000 tons of distillers grains co-products. The bio-refinery has a nameplate capacity of 110 million gallons of ethanol per year and employs approximately 60 full-time personnel. How much does a senior engineering manager earn in Fort Wayne, IN?

The average senior engineering manager in Fort Wayne, IN earns between $99,000 and $181,000 annually. This compares to the national average senior engineering manager range of $110,000 to $218,000.

Average senior engineering manager salary in Fort Wayne, IN

$134,000
